Delaware Medicare Assistance Bureau to Hold Public Meetings

Newly Medicare-eligible residents encouraged to attend Welcome to Medicare: 2020

The Delaware Medicare Assistance Bureau (DMAB), a division of the Department of Insurance, has announced a series of Welcome to Medicare: 2020 events taking place throughout the year. More than a dozen public learning sessions will take place across the state. Participants will learn about various parts of Medicare and their benefits, supplemental insurance policies, Medicare Advantage plans, Medicare prescription drug coverage, and details on signing up.

“Bringing information about Medicare to residents in convenient locations throughout the state helps us to increase understanding of the complex healthcare system and encourage the community to reach out to our team for assistance when needed,” said Insurance Commissioner Trinidad Navarro.

“These seminars are geared towards new and soon-to-be Medicare beneficiaries who can meet with our professional staff and ask questions,” said Lakia Turner, DMAB Director. DMAB encourages residents turning 65 this year and those newly eligible for Medicare due to a disability to attend one of the Welcome to Medicare: 2020 sessions. You do not have to be retired or without health insurance to apply for Medicare.

While the annual open enrollment for Medicare takes place October 15 to December 7, residents are eligible to enroll up to three months before the month a person turns 65 and up to three months after their birth month. Applying early helps residents to avoid possible financial penalties, avoid gaps in coverage, and reduce wait time for response from Medicare and DMAB, which experience very high volumes of contact during annual open enrollment.

The Delaware Medicare Assistance Bureau provides free one-on-one health insurance counseling for people eligible for Medicare.
